Editorial Summary

AUXO Celsius and Zeus Arc GT are both portable / conduction vaporizers, but they target different priorities. Zeus Arc GT is usually the lower-cost pick at $180, around $70 below AUXO Celsius. Session style, airflow, and extraction behavior will matter more than raw spec sheet numbers here.

Comparison FAQs

What is the biggest difference between the AUXO Celsius and the Zeus Arc GT?

The biggest practical difference is heating approach: AUXO Celsius runs hybrid (primarily conduction) while Zeus Arc GT runs conduction. That changes flavor delivery, vapor density, and how the device responds to slow versus fast draws.

Which is cheaper, the AUXO Celsius or the Zeus Arc GT?

Zeus Arc GT is the cheaper option at $180 compared with $250 for the AUXO Celsius, about $70 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.

What's the difference in heating between the AUXO Celsius and the Zeus Arc GT?

AUXO Celsius uses hybrid (primarily conduction) heating, while the Zeus Arc GT uses conduction.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.

Can I use concentrates with the AUXO Celsius or the Zeus Arc GT?

Only the AUXO Celsius supports concentrates out of the box. The Zeus Arc GT is dry-herb-only by design.

Can I set custom temperatures on the AUXO Celsius or the Zeus Arc GT?

AUXO Celsius controls heat with modular - 4 stages (and an app controlled custom mode), while the Zeus Arc GT uses modular - 3 stages. AUXO Celsius gives you finer per-degree control.

Which is more discreet, the AUXO Celsius or the Zeus Arc GT?

AUXO Celsius is the better pick if low-profile use matters. It's tagged as stealth or pocket-friendly in our database, while the Zeus Arc GT is more conspicuous in hand and harder to keep out of sight.

Which uses USB-C, the AUXO Celsius or the Zeus Arc GT?

AUXO Celsius charges over USB-C; the Zeus Arc GT uses a Micro USB port. USB-C means one fewer cable to keep around if your phone and laptop already use it.
